SCULLING CHAMPIONSHIP
(By Electric Telegraph.—Copyright.) (Australian & N.Z. Cable Association.)
SYDNEY, March 5.
It was finally arranged that the Mc-Devitt-Goodsell race for the world’s sculling championship be rowed at Ulmarra on the Clarence* river on 21st March. The date was originally fixed for the 14th but tliis clashed with the local race meeting.
